    Speak Up: Levy Court approves budget despite plea to save eliminated position

    2 days ago

    Kent County Levy Court approved the fiscal year 2025 budget June 18 after several weeks of deliberation. The nearly $40 million general fund budget covers staff, operations for libraries and parks, aid to volunteer fire companies and more. In the nearly $8 million capital budget, the county is moving toward the construction of emergency medical services stations in Harrington and Frederica, plus the replacement of some vehicles. Part of the general fund budget is the elimination of a single position, the Geographic Information System administrator. The job is held by Hannah Morris, but prior to the vote, her father, local attorney Gregory Morris, appeared before commissioners to protest the county’s alleged mistreatment of his daughter.
